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Patiënts with a tick bite, who still have the tick. Patiënts with an erythema migrans

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Not having a tick bite, a tick or an erythema migrans Being younger than 6 yrs of age

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
- seroconversion of antibodies against Borrelia, by means of comparison of nul-serology with serology after 10 to 12 weeks. - microbiological identification of Borrelia, Ehrlichia, Rickettsia en Babesia in ticks by means of PCR.

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
- seroconversion of antibodies against Ehrlichia, Rickettsia en Babesia, by means of comparison of nul-serology with serology after 10 to 12 weeks. - microbiological identification of Ehrlichia, Rickettsia en Babesia in blood by means of PCR.
